More energy and stronger sense of community!

The idea behind Pluggpeppen is that the programme students at MDH should feel healthy and less lonely during the pandemic. Hear Anna Ulriksson Biderman at MDH tell more about the drive.

Why does MDH start Pluggpeppen?

To give our students an energy boost after a different year studying on distance. We’d like to inspire to add a few minutes every day on physical activity. A walk or yoga, padel or weight training – everything counts. Our hope is also that Pluggpeppen will create a digital community and increases the unity in the class now that students don’t meet on campus as usual.

How does Pluggpeppen work?

The students record their activity through an app and compete against each other regarding what programme that has collected most points during the period. As a price, the winning team gets an online training with the work out profile Fannie Redman.

Why is being active so beneficial when studying?

Being active has a lot of positive health effects, among other things it increases energy levels, boosts creativity, and reduces stress. Plenty of research has shown this, also our own research here at MDH.

What do you hope for Pluggpeppen to contribute to?

That the students get more energy and take that walk or break when studying, which they otherwise wouldn’t have prioritised. It’s the little things that in the long run create a sustainable health.

What’s your best work out tip?

I always say good work out is the one that gets done. Ten squats while you’re brushing your teeth are better than no squats, and a 15 minute walk often clears the head as good as a longer one would.
